UNITED STATES PATENT OFFICE.
FRANK REVERE SPRAGUE, OF NElV YORK, N. Y.
DESIGN FOR A PORTABLE WRITING-DESK.
SPECIFICATION forming part of Design No, 35,275, dated November 5, 1901.
Application filed August 31, 1901. Serial No. 741044. Term of patent 7 years.
' To all whom it may concern.-
Be it known that I, FRANK REVERE SPRAGUE, a citizen of the United States, residing'at New York, in the county of New York and State of New York, have invented and produced a new and original Design for Portable lVriting-Desks, of which the following is a specification, reference being had to the accompanying drawings, forming part thereof, and in which- Figure 1 is a plan View showing my new design, and Fig. 2 is an end View thereof.
As shown in the drawings, my newly-designed writing-desk comprises a rectangular body A, formed with an approximately rectangular or octagonal panel B, approximately at the center of the rectangular body A and surrounded by a border 0, which, as shown, is approximately rectangular in form. At one side of the central panel B are arranged three rectangular panels G, the central of which is longer than the others. As seen in section, the body A is somewhat decreased in diameter in its vertically-central portion H, leaving peripheral flanges A and A above and below the same.
I have also shown in the drawings an ornamental Wreath D and an ornamental border E, the end portions of which are formed into rectangular convolutions E Having thus fully described my invention, what I claim as new, and desire to secure by Letters Patent, is
The design for a writing-desk herein shown and described.
